Overview from around the web 1984 Marine Trader 34

Customers often praise the 1984 Marine Trader 34 for its classic design and sturdy construction

Owners appreciate the boat's spacious layout, which typically features a comfortable salon, well-equipped galley, and dual staterooms that make it ideal for both weekend getaways and extended cruising. Many highlight the fuel efficiency of the single diesel engine, allowing for longer journeys without frequent refueling stops. The Marine Trader 34's stability and seaworthiness in various conditions also receive favorable mentions, making it a reliable choice for both novice and experienced boaters. Overall, feedback emphasizes the marine craftsmanship and timeless appeal of this model, bringing together comfort, functionality, and aesthetic charm for an enjoyable boating experience.

Pros and Cons of the 1984 Marine Trader 34

Pros

Classic Design: The Marine Trader 34 features a timeless trawler design, with a traditional profile and spacious interiors that appeal to both cruising enthusiasts and those who appreciate classic boats.

Space Efficiency: This model offers an impressive amount of living space for its size, including a large salon, galley, and multiple storage options, making it ideal for extended cruising or liveaboard use.

Stable and Comfortable: With a full-displacement hull, the Marine Trader 34 provides a stable ride, making it suitable for both calm and choppy waters. Its weight ensures a comfortable experience on the water.

Fuel Efficiency: Known for their fuel efficiency, the Marine Trader 34 is equipped with a reliable diesel engine that consumes less fuel, allowing for longer journeys without frequent stops.

Versatility: The boat can serve various purposes, whether as a weekend cruiser, a liveaboard, or for fishing trips, making it a versatile choice for different types of boating enthusiasts.

Strong Community: Owners often find camaraderie within the Marine Trader community, sharing tips, resources, and experiences that can enhance boat ownership.

Cons

Age Considerations: As a 1984 model, some Marine Trader 34 boats may require maintenance or updates to systems and fittings, which could entail additional expenses.

Limited Speed: Designed primarily for cruising, this vessel may not be the best choice for those seeking high speeds, as trawlers typically have slower cruising capabilities compared to sportier yachts.

Maintenance Demands: Older boats can come with their own set of maintenance requirements, and potential owners should be prepared for tasks related to upkeep and repairs more than with newer models.

Space Constraints in the Head: While the interior is spacious, the head (bathroom) may feel cramped for some, and may require creative solutions for comfort during long trips.

Resale Market: The resale market for older trawlers can be limited, and finding a buyer in the future may require extra effort compared to more popular or contemporary models. Exploring the Marine Trader 34 provides an exciting opportunity for boaters seeking a classic and versatile vessel that has stood the test of time, but it’s important to weigh these pros and cons to ensure it aligns with your boating needs and lifestyle.
